JuveFest is back, the festival of comics, video games, cinema, anime, cosplay, Kpop and arts will take place from Friday 15/03 to Sunday 17/03 at the back of the Lanzarote Open Mall, in Benito Perez street, 91. This year, the festival will pay tribute to the 1980s, highlighting the rich film, music and comic book culture of that decade.

JuveFest is a municipal initiative to energize the municipality of Arrecife, with the support of associations such as La Legión Perdida, Shin Sekai, Lánzate and Softcombat. The event’s director, Daniel Moisés Pérez, describes JuveFest as part of the alternative culture derived from “frikismo”, promoting fun and participation.

The program will include the presence of dubbing actors such as José Posada and Patricia Rada, youtubers like Hache, Keunam and Hermoti, the anime singer Miree (voice of the intro of One Piece), the Star Wars Gran Canaria Association, the cosplayer Tayri con Y, as well as illustrators and singers from the world of anime. There will be magic performances inspired by Harry Potter, musical tributes to Queen, Japanese culture workshops, board games and a Gaming Zone with online tournaments, virtual reality, retro consoles and workshops related to the culture of the 80s for the whole family.
